DIY: Karisma Kapoor’s Girl Next Door Makeup

August 28, 2012 by benaifer

 

The first Kapoor sister may have been focussing on family for the last few years, but hottie Karisma Kapoor is back with a bang and she’s brought her effervescence and innate style sense with her.

She’s a natural beauty so she normally does not have to do much to look like a million bucks. Check out her girl-next-door persona as she attended a promotional event recently. Pretty, no? And very easy to emulate. Here’s how.

karisma kapoor makeup how toKarisma Kapoor’s Girl Next Door Makeup

  • The first step of any makeup DIY is always the same. Use a cleanser for your skin type to wash away any impurities, use toner to tighten pores, and moisturize to give your skin a supple feel. If your moisturizer has SPF, all the better.
  • Apply foundation on your face, neck, the sides of your neck and your ears. Many women make the mistake of applying foundation only on the face and this is what makes the makeup look artificial.
  • Next, use an eye lash curler to give your lashes some natural definition.
  • Apply mascara. You’ll notice that you get a more finished look if you used an eye lash curler first.
  • Now use clean, even strokes to apply your black eye liner.
  • Apply lip balm or transparent lip gloss.
  • Your blush should always be the last step. Using round motions with a blush brush, make sure that the blush blends into your cheeks and looks like a natural part of your skin color.
  • If the rest of you looks to pale, lightly brush on some blush on your forehead, cheeks, nose and neck too.

This look is perfect for everyday wear. These may look like a number of steps but they are the basics for a daily look and can be done in under 15 minutes.
